As a Georgia homebuyer, you have access to several beneficial state programs that a knowledgeable local lender can help you leverage. The Georgia Dream Homeownership Program is a standout, offering down payment assistance, affordable first mortgages, and even special benefits for educators, healthcare workers, and military members. Given that down payment funds can be a hurdle, especially when competing for a prime Lookout Mountain property, this program can be a game-changer. A lender familiar with Georgia Dream can efficiently guide you through its requirements.
Here is your actionable plan: Start by asking your local real estate agent for a shortlist of two or three lenders they trust to close deals smoothly on the mountain. Then, schedule consultations. Come prepared to ask specific questions: "Can you share an example of a challenging appraisal you handled in this market?" or "How do you guide clients through the specifics of the Georgia Dream program?" Compare not just interest rates, but also their communication style, understanding of the area, and estimated closing timelines.
